If your phone was made after 2015, it will likely ... An eSIM ( embedded SIM) is a form of SIM card that is embedded directly into a device. Instead of an integrated circuit located on a removable SIM card, typically made of PVC, an eSIM consists of software installed onto an eUICC chip permanently attached to a device. If the eSIM is eUICC-compatible, it can be re-programmed with new SIM information. SIM card: A SIM card, also known as a subscriber identity module, is a smart card that stores data for GSM cellular telephone subscribers. Such data includes user identity, location and phone number, network authorization data, personal security keys, contact lists and stored text messages. Your phone may have two options for SIM cards, a digital eSIM or a Physical SIM card. Please select one of the following to continue bringing your own device.Yes, SIM cards can expire. SIM cards have an expiration date that varies depending on the carrier’s policies. An inactive SIM card usually expires after approximately 90 to 180 days. SIM …The credit-card-sized SIM is now obsolete. A regular SIM or 2FF measures 15 millimeters by 25 mm. A smaller version of the SIM called the micro-SIM, or 3FF SIM card (Third Form Factor), is 12mm by 15mm. The nano-SIM or 4FF is 8.8 mm by 12.3 mm. ICCID (Integrated Circuit Card Identifier) is a unique SIM card serial number. A full ICCID number is 19 or 20 characters. The number is printed on the back of your SIM (sometimes there in only the last 13 digits of ICCID), but you can also find it in your phone's settings. Read More about ICCID. These sims use the China Unicom network, one of the best mobile operators in …, The Micro SIM card is known as 3FF or third form factor. It is the "third generation" of SIM card types, measuring 15mm x 12mm x 0.76mm. Micro SIM cards were introduced with the following purpose: fitting into devices that were too small for the previous generation of SIM cards.
